The Re-Imagined Battlestar Galactica series is in many ways a reaction to various things which led to the decline of Star Trek. As outlined by Ron Moore's essay/mission statement on Naturalistic science fiction, the series purposefully set out to revitalize the genre which the Star Trek franchise had first created. Some former Star Trek cast or crew members crossed over to Battlestar Galactica when the series intially started, while over time others have also joined the series.
